RESUMO:

This research refers to a study on the concept of covalent bonding. National and international works reveal that this concept is poorly studied in detail and that there are many alternative conceptions associated with it. Added to this is the importance of understanding this concept for the learning of other chemical contents, such as enthalpies of binding, reaction mechanisms and submicroscopic structure of matter. These reasons justified this study, whose main objective was to understand how undergraduates in chemistry conceptualize covalent bonding and employ this concept in solving chemical problems. The concept of covalent bonding can be approached in chemistry teaching according to the classical and quantum models, although often the distinction between the two is not evident. To explain the conceptualization of covalent bonding, Vygotsky's theory of the formation and development of everyday and scientific concepts was used. Each concept corresponds to the meaning of words and can be defined by their characteristics, which form a conceptual system. The characteristics of covalent bonding are: electron sharing, stability, high internuclear electron density, bonding energy, length, direction, multiplicity, polarity, orbital overlap, spins pairing and resonance. The methodology of this research is qualitative and corresponds to an explanatory study. Thirteen students from the last semester of the Chemistry Degree course participated in this study. Data were collected through questionnaire and interviews. Data analysis was performed searching the terms or expressions related to the concept of covalent bonding and its characteristics. Comparing the characteristics of the covalent bond that make up the concept map elaborated in this research with the students' answers, it was noticed that their conceptual system is limited to a few concepts: electron sharing, orbital overlap and stability, with possible citations about other characteristics, including alternative and misconceptions. Few conceptual relationships result and a poor conceptual system. Such system proved to be hybrid because it presents characteristics of the classic and quantum covalent bonding models. This suggests that the concept of covalent bonding was partially learned by the students investigated. The results point to the need to improve the teaching of covalent bonding in the initial formation of chemistry teachers. A point that seems crucial to us is the articulation of the disciplines that work with this concept. Despite the limitation, the hybrid conceptual system presented by the students is consistent with what is practiced at the level of education in which they teach. However, it is recommended that covalent bonding teaching favor the quantum model as it offers more tools for understanding the submicroscopic structure of matter. In addition, covalent bonding must distinguish between classical and quantum models and be appropriate to the level of education, the atomic model previously addressed, and the level of cognitive development of students.
